TGIF

Thank God It's Friday!


I never wanted this day of the week so badly in my entire life.... till now. haha. Now I realize why people look forward to this day.

Work is fun but it is not a joke. Teaching students in three different levels (primary, secondary and tertiary) is very challenging. It is difficult to adjust every day to their level of thinking. Imagine teaching college on mondays, then high school on tuesdays, college again on wednesdays, elementary on thursdays and college once more on fridays. I think I'm going insane. haha

I have no problems with my high school and college students. BUT the grades four and five are a big pain in the butt. These kids are so hyper and their attention span is very short. aaahhhh!!

I am still on the process of adjusting. Preparing different lectures every night is kinda exhausting. sigh...  And I'm now getting used to people calling me "Sir", "Mister", and "Teacher". haha

There is one great thing about work... I think it solved my sleeping problem. Now I can sleep before 2:00 am!! yay

Teaching has its price... so can I have my paycheck now?
